I knew this was a bad hardware match before I started. My UGREEN DXP4800 Pro doesn’t have a discrete GPU; it already spends its days as a NAS, and there was no reason to expect CPU-only AI inference to be pleasant. I installed Ollama anyway, connected Open WebUI to it, and pulled down small 4B models to see whether the whole thing was merely possible or actually useful. It turned out to be both, though with a lot more waiting than I would’ve preferred.
